What is Decree Legislative 81?

Decree Legislative 81 is an Italian law that sets out the rules and regulations for occupational health and safety in the workplace. Its primary objective is to protect the well-being of workers, preventing accidents and promoting a safe working environment.

What are the key obligations for employers under Decree Legislative 81?

Employers have various obligations under Decree Legislative 81, including:

  • Providing a safe and healthy working environment
  • Conducting risk assessments
  • Ensuring the use of correct protective equipment
  • Training employees on safety procedures
  • Informing employees about potential risks
  • Establishing emergency plans
  • Cooperating with health and safety representatives

These obligations aim to create a safe and secure workplace for all employees.
